ASP(Active Server Pages)是一種使用VBScript(Visual Basic Scripting Edition)或JScript(Microsoft's version of JavaScript)腳本語言開發的動態網頁技術。在ASP開發中,常常需要與數據庫進行交互來實現數據的讀取、插入、更新和刪除等操作。而SQL Server是一種功能強大的關系數據庫管理系統,廣泛用于企業級應用程序的開發中。在ASP中使用SQL Server提供的open方法,可以輕松地連接到數據庫,并執行各種SQL查詢和操作。
使用ASP和SQL Server的open方法,我們可以方便地獲取數據庫中的數據。例如,假設我們的網站需要展示用戶的個人信息,我們可以使用open方法連接到SQL Server數據庫,并使用SQL查詢語句獲取用戶表中的數據。然后,我們可以使用ASP的循環結構遍歷查詢結果,并將每個用戶的個人信息展示在網頁上。這樣,我們就可以實現一個個性化的用戶信息展示頁面。
在ASP中使用open方法連接到SQL Server數據庫的代碼如下:
<%
' 創建連接對象
Set objConn = Server.CreateObject("ADODB.Connection")
' 設置連接字符串
objConn.ConnectionString = "Provider=SQLOLEDB;Data Source=服務器名;Initial Catalog=數據庫名;User ID=用戶名;Password=密碼"
' 打開數據庫連接
objConn.Open
%>
以上代碼中,我們首先創建了一個連接對象(objConn),然后設置了連接字符串(ConnectionString),指定了SQL Server數據庫的服務器名、數據庫名、用戶名和密碼。最后,通過調用open方法,我們成功地連接到數據庫。
除了連接數據庫,我們還可以使用open方法執行SQL查詢和操作。例如,我們可以使用open方法執行插入操作,在用戶提交注冊表單時,將用戶的注冊信息插入到數據庫中。相關代碼如下:
<%
' 創建連接對象
Set objConn = Server.CreateObject("ADODB.Connection")
objConn.ConnectionString = "Provider=SQLOLEDB;Data Source=服務器名;Initial Catalog=數據庫名;User ID=用戶名;Password=密碼"
objConn.Open
' 執行插入操作
objConn.Execute "INSERT INTO 用戶表 (用戶名, 密碼, 郵箱) VALUES ('user1', 'password1', 'user1@example.com')"
%>
在以上代碼中,我們首先創建了連接對象并成功連接到數據庫。然后,通過調用execute方法執行插入操作,將用戶的用戶名、密碼和郵箱插入到用戶表中。這樣,用戶就成功地被注冊到了我們的網站。
總結來說,ASP中使用SQL Server的open方法,可以方便地連接到數據庫,并進行各種SQL查詢和操作。通過使用open方法,我們可以輕松地讀取和展示數據庫中的數據,也可以執行插入、更新和刪除等操作,實現網站的各種功能。無論是個性化的用戶信息展示,還是用戶注冊和登錄功能,都可以通過ASP和SQL Server的open方法輕松實現。